Payscale: More companies eye 'peanut butter' across-the-board pay raises this year

Feb 22nd 2026

A Payscale preview shows growing interest in small, even raises as firms manage budgets, while nearly half of employers still tie pay increases to performance.

  • 9% of organizations already give across-the-board raises, 16% plan to start this year, and 18% are considering it.
  • 48% of surveyed organizations will continue tying pay increases to performance.
  • Employers cite cost pressure, perceived fairness, and administrative ease for across-the-board raises.
  • Compensation experts warn blanket raises can demotivate top performers and create future retention problems.
  • Immediate effects on turnover may be muted by the current job market but could worsen when hiring rebounds.
  • Employees are advised to ask about other benefits and quietly update resumes and LinkedIn rather than make abrupt job moves.
